M: Well, we have Alex Winston in the studio today. Hi, Alex.
W: Nice to see you.
M: How old are you?
W: I am 23, but for some reason everyone thinks I’m 19. I don’t know who started that rumor, but I’m 23.
M: I’ve seen on a lot of posts that you’re 19!
W: I mean, the thing is, most people would probably be excited about that, but I’m really okay with my age. I’m like... can you guys get it right? I’m 23. I never want to re-live those teenage years. I’m totally content being 23.
M: How did you start out performing?
W: Well, I feel like I’ve been doing it my entire life. I started taking music lessons and singing when I was about ten. I started bands at a pretty young age and played with my friends back in Detroit. I’ve always known that I wanted to do this. It was all I was ever interested in doing. I never had, outside of music, any extracurricular activities that I took part in.
M: Are... are you a classically-trained opera singer?
W: I guess. I took opera lessons. I can’t read music to save my life, but I would just copy and get away with it. I think that they thought I could read music, but I can’t. I would just listen. I did that for about ten years. I would listen to my teacher and the melodies. She would sing it It was really me just mimicking. That’s one of the reasons I decided I didn’t want to do that anymore. I felt that I really couldn’t be creative with opera You’re supposed to sound this way here. You’re supposed to crescendo here. You’re supposed to do that. I had no sense of identity while singing that kind of music.
M: Who and what are some of your influences?
W: Well, really all over the place. Detroit, definitely because of Motown and Stooges. When you come from a place like Detroit, you’re really proud of what you have there. I grew up listening to a lot of that stuff, but also early rock-and-roll like Chuck Berry, Little Richard, Jerry Lee Lewis, and Elvis. I feel like as I grew older, I’ve been working with different musicians, people that are constantly showing me different things. One of my old bandmates was really into metal and ’80s rock, so I really got into that, too. I also love country, folk, and strong female voices, like Alison Krauss, Dolly Parton, PJ Harvey, and Kate Bush.
